.styles_sectionTitleImg__UygEF{position:absolute;bottom:0;z-index:-1;-o-object-fit:contain;object-fit:contain}.styles_serviceHeroSection__a4y2B{padding:9rem 1.5rem 4rem;border-end-start-radius:3.5rem;border-end-end-radius:3.5rem;margin-top:-9rem;position:relative;background:linear-gradient(138.18deg,#ffffff,#b6e3d4 98.44%)}.styles_serviceHeroSectionDark__7VhjS{background:#026875!important}@media (min-width:900px){.styles_serviceHeroSection__a4y2B{padding-left:10rem;padding-right:10rem}}@media (max-width:576px){.styles_serviceHeroSection__a4y2B{padding:8rem 1rem 3rem;margin-top:-8rem}}.styles_serviceHeroContent__Pg6lV{padding:0 1rem}[data-bs-theme=dark] .styles_serviceHeroContent__Pg6lV h1,[data-bs-theme=dark] .styles_serviceHeroTitle1__HQIYx{color:#ffffff!important}.styles_serviceHeroGraphic__pwJoW{position:relative;width:100%;height:500px;display:flex;align-items:center;justify-content:center}@media (max-width:576px){.styles_serviceHeroGraphic__pwJoW{height:400px}}@media (max-width:768px){.styles_serviceHeroContent__Pg6lV{text-align:center}.styles_serviceHeroContent__Pg6lV h1,.styles_serviceHeroTitle1__HQIYx{font-size:2.5rem!important;line-height:1.2!important}.styles_serviceHeroContent__Pg6lV h2,.styles_serviceHeroTitle2__iU17E{font-size:2.8rem!important;line-height:1.2!important}.styles_serviceHeroContent__Pg6lV p,.styles_serviceHeroDescription__34_DI{font-size:1rem!important;line-height:1.5!important}.styles_serviceHeroButton__kYPm6,.styles_serviceHeroContent__Pg6lV .styles_btn__8NS1P{font-size:1rem!important;padding:.75rem 2rem!important}}@media (max-width:576px){.styles_serviceHeroContent__Pg6lV h1,.styles_serviceHeroTitle1__HQIYx{font-size:2.3rem!important;line-height:1.2!important}.styles_serviceHeroContent__Pg6lV h2,.styles_serviceHeroTitle2__iU17E{font-size:2.2rem!important;line-height:1.2!important}.styles_serviceHeroContent__Pg6lV p,.styles_serviceHeroDescription__34_DI{font-size:1.2rem!important;line-height:1.4!important}.styles_serviceHeroButton__kYPm6,.styles_serviceHeroContent__Pg6lV .styles_btn__8NS1P{font-size:.9rem!important;padding:.6rem 1.5rem!important}.styles_serviceHeroContent__Pg6lV{padding:0 1rem}}.styles_serviceCTASection__qgMkC{padding-top:3rem;padding-bottom:2.5rem;position:relative;background-color:rgba(89,185,215,.1)}.styles_serviceCTAContainer__GGnai{position:relative;padding-left:10rem}.styles_serviceCTAContent__lWWKf{padding:0 1rem;text-align:center}.styles_serviceCTATitle__HBNcC{font-weight:600}.styles_serviceCTADescription__o3Kch{line-height:1.6}.styles_serviceCTAButton__9fVZL{font-weight:600;padding:.75rem 2rem;border-radius:8px}.styles_serviceCTAGraphic__sbR27{display:flex;align-items:center;justify-content:center;padding:1rem}@media (min-width:992px){.styles_serviceCTASection__qgMkC{padding-top:4rem;padding-bottom:3rem}.styles_serviceCTAContent__lWWKf{text-align:left}.styles_serviceCTAButton__9fVZL{margin-left:0;margin-right:auto}}@media (max-width:1199.98px){.styles_serviceCTAContainer__GGnai{position:relative;padding-left:0}.styles_serviceCTAContent__lWWKf{text-align:center}.styles_serviceCTAButton__9fVZL{margin-left:auto;margin-right:auto}.styles_serviceCTAGraphic__sbR27{justify-content:center}}@media (max-width:991px){.styles_serviceCTAContent__lWWKf{text-align:center}.styles_serviceCTAContainer__GGnai{padding-left:0;padding-right:0}.styles_serviceCTAButton__9fVZL{margin-left:auto;margin-right:auto}.styles_serviceCTAGraphic__sbR27{margin-top:2rem}}@keyframes styles_pulseGlow__I9ked{0%,to{opacity:.6;transform:scale(1)}50%{opacity:.8;transform:scale(1.1)}}@keyframes styles_floatParticle__ATlKb{0%,to{transform:translateY(0) translateX(0);opacity:.7}25%{transform:translateY(-10px) translateX(5px);opacity:.9}50%{transform:translateY(-5px) translateX(-5px);opacity:.8}75%{transform:translateY(-15px) translateX(3px);opacity:.9}}@keyframes styles_rotateNodes__OQ4vY{0%{transform:rotate(0deg);transform-origin:200px 200px}to{transform:rotate(1turn);transform-origin:200px 200px}}@keyframes styles_pulseNode__bK2uj{0%,to{transform:scale(1);opacity:.9}50%{transform:scale(1.2);opacity:1}}@keyframes styles_dataFlow__VHplZ{0%{stroke-dashoffset:0;opacity:.8}to{stroke-dashoffset:-20;opacity:1}}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ation{animation:styles_rotateGlow__gCMcL 30s linear infinite;transform-box:fill-box;transform-origin:center center}@keyframes styles_rotateGlow__gCMcL{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ation circle[fill="url(#web-glow)"]{animation:styles_pulseGlow__I9ked 3s ease-in-out infinite;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ation g[fill="rgba(255,255,255,0.9)"]{animation:styles_rotateNodes__OQ4vY 20s linear infinite reverse;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ation g[fill="rgba(255,255,255,0.9)"] circle{animation:styles_pulseNode__bK2uj 2s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ation g[fill="rgba(82,188,205,0.8)"] circle{animation:styles_floatParticle__ATlKb 4s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.web-dev-animation g[stroke] line{stroke-dasharray:5,5;animation:styles_dataFlow__VHplZ 2s linear infinite}@keyframes styles_appIconPulse__RbIGB{0%,to{transform:scale(1);opacity:.9}50%{transform:scale(1.15);opacity:1}}@keyframes styles_rotateApps__pfHQM{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es styles_screenSlide__hTwkv{0%,to{transform:translateX(0);opacity:1}50%{transform:translateX(-5px);opacity:.8}}@keyframes styles_touchRipple__t1W_w{0%{transform:scale(0);opacity:1}to{transform:scale(2);opacity:0}}@keyframes styles_appIconFloat__vDdMc{0%,to{transform:translateY(0);opacity:.8}50%{transform:translateY(-10px);opacity:1}}@keyframes styles_notificationPulse__2Do7c{0%,to{opacity:.6;transform:scale(1)}50%{opacity:1;transform:scale(1.2)}}@keyframes styles_floatMobile__hkLoZ{0%,to{transform:translateY(0)}50%{transform:translateY(-15px)}}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ation{animation:styles_floatMobile__hkLoZ 6s ease-in-out infinite;transform-box:fill-box;transform-origin:center center}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.mobile-device{animation:styles_appIconFloat__vDdMc 6s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.app-icon{animation:styles_appIconPulse__RbIGB 2s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.floating-icon{animation:styles_appIconFloat__vDdMc 3s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.app-screen{animation:styles_screenSlide__hTwkv 4s ease-in-out infinite;transform-box:fill-box}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.notification{animation:styles_notificationPulse__2Do7c 1.5s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ation circle[fill="url(#mobile-glow)"]{animation:styles_pulseGlow__I9ked 4s ease-in-out infinite;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.mobile-dev-animation .rotating-apps{animation:styles_rotateApps__pfHQM 20s linear infinite;transform-box:fill-box;transform-origin:200px 200px}@keyframes styles_rotateDesign__c5jVu{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es styles_scaleDesign__Dci3Q{0%,to{transform:scale(1);opacity:.9}50%{transform:scale(1.15);opacity:1}}@keyframes styles_brushStroke__MHdml{0%{stroke-dashoffset:100;opacity:0}50%{opacity:1}to{stroke-dashoffset:0;opacity:.8}}@keyframes styles_colorWave__vtdes{0%,to{transform:translateY(0);opacity:.8}50%{transform:translateY(-10px);opacity:1}}@keyframes styles_designPulse__PzJRr{0%,to{transform:scale(1);opacity:.9}50%{transform:scale(1.3);opacity:1}}.styles_serviceHeroGraphic__pwJoW svg.design-animation{animation:styles_rotateDesign__c5jVu 40s linear infinite;transform-box:fill-box;transform-origin:center center}.styles_serviceHeroGraphic__pwJoW svg.design-animation circle[fill="url(#design-glow)"]{animation:styles_pulseGlow__I9ked 4s ease-in-out infinite;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.design-animation g[fill="rgba(255,255,255,0.95)"]{animation:styles_rotateDesign__c5jVu 25s linear infinite reverse;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.design-animation g[fill="rgba(255,255,255,0.95)"] circle{animation:styles_designPulse__PzJRr 2.5s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.design-animation g[fill="rgba(82,188,205,0.85)"] circle{animation:styles_floatParticle__ATlKb 5s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.design-animation g[stroke] line{stroke-dasharray:10,5;animation:styles_brushStroke__MHdml 3.5s ease-in-out infinite}.styles_serviceHeroGraphic__pwJoW svg.design-animation g[stroke] path{stroke-dasharray:15,8;animation:styles_brushStroke__MHdml 4s ease-in-out infinite}@keyframes styles_socialIconFloat__7gC_Y{0%,to{transform:translateY(0) translateX(0);opacity:.9}25%{transform:translateY(-12px) translateX(5px);opacity:1}50%{transform:translateY(-8px) translateX(-5px);opacity:.95}75%{transform:translateY(-15px) translateX(3px);opacity:1}}@keyframes styles_socialIconPulse__QGGMg{0%,to{transform:scale(1);opacity:.9}50%{transform:scale(1.2);opacity:1}}@keyframes styles_chartGrow__P_dil{0%{transform:scaleY(0);transform-origin:bottom}to{transform:scaleY(1);transform-origin:bottom}}@keyframes styles_engagementPulse__IcCjW{0%,to{opacity:.7;transform:scale(1)}50%{opacity:1;transform:scale(1.15)}}@keyframes styles_trendingUp__5EY7z{0%{transform:translateY(5px);opacity:.8}to{transform:translateY(-5px);opacity:1}}@keyframes styles_shareExpand__raJUk{0%{transform:scale(0);opacity:0}50%{opacity:1}to{transform:scale(1.3);opacity:0}}@keyframes styles_rotateSocial__Jdc0q{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}@keyframes styles_dataFlowMarketing__kbK4l{0%{stroke-dashoffset:20}to{stroke-dashoffset:0}}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ation{animation:styles_socialIconFloat__7gC_Y 8s ease-in-out infinite;transform-box:fill-box;transform-origin:center center}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.social-icon{animation:styles_socialIconPulse__QGGMg 2.5s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.floating-social{animation:styles_socialIconFloat__7gC_Y 4s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.chart-bar{animation:styles_chartGrow__P_dil 2s ease-out forwards;transform-box:fill-box;transform-origin:bottom}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.engagement-metric{animation:styles_engagementPulse__IcCjW 2s ease-in-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.trending-arrow{animation:styles_trendingUp__5EY7z 1.5s ease-in-out infinite;transform-box:fill-box}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.share-ripple{animation:styles_shareExpand__raJUk 2s ease-out infinite;transform-box:fill-box;transform-origin:center}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.rotating-network{animation:styles_rotateSocial__Jdc0q 25s linear infinite;transform-box:fill-box;transform-origin:200px 200px}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ation .data-flow{stroke-dasharray:10,5;animation:styles_dataFlowMarketing__kbK4l 3s linear infinite}.styles_serviceHeroGraphic__pwJoW svg.marketing-animation circle[fill="url(#marketing-glow)"]{animation:styles_pulseGlow__I9ked 4s ease-in-out infinite;transform-origin:200px 200px}.squares-canvas{width:100%;height:100%;border:none;display:block}